We were lucky enough for our visit home to coincide with Metalstock 2007 – Australia’s premier metal event and now in its third year. The festival runs for 3 days from Good Friday to Easter Sunday and while we didn’t have enough time to spend the whole long weekend there, we drove up on the Sunday afternoon to catch up with our metal mates for a few beers and some rockin’ tunes. Leaves’ Eyes have been a favourite band of both Sarah and I for some time. We first saw them play at the Summer Breeze festival in Germany back in 2005, not long after their first album came out and we’ve been big fans ever since.
We’ve seen them play here in the UK a few times and every gig has been absolutely brilliant. Last night they were back in London and played probably the best show that we’ve seen yet to a sizeable crowd in Dingwall’s, Camden. Read more…
